Julia Suttle Untitled (after Dale Frank)

Work by Julia Suttle

My body of work became an exploration of the surrealist theory of physic automatism that states that the physical act of painting materialises as an outlet for the unconscious psyche and bodily imagination becoming a dual depiction of the psychological and physical states. This concept came about through the investigation of abstract and surrealist artists such as Dale Frank, Salvador Dali and Jackson Pollock. The physicality of the painting itself is manifested in the fluvial qualities of the medium while the unpremeditated performance of the painting’s creation allows it to become a visual representation of its creator.
